Highdown Wood
Highdown Wood is a forest in Chiddingly, Wealden District, England. Highdown Wood is situated nearby to the hamlet Pick Hill, as well as near Gun Hill.Places of Interest

Farleys House
Museum
Photo: PAUL FARMER,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Farleys House near Chiddingly, East Sussex, England, has been converted into a museum and archive featuring the lives and work of its former residents, the photographer Lee Miller and the surrealist artist Roland Penrose.

Heathfield
Photo: Tom Morris,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Heathfield is a town in East Sussex, in the High Weald. This is an area of outstanding natural beauty. Situated near the Kentish border there are also excellent views of the South Downs and the coast in the south and marvellous views towards Mayfield and over Ashdown Forest.
East Hoathly
Village
Photo: The Voice of Hassocks, CC0.
East Hoathly with Halland is a civil parish in the Wealden district of East Sussex, England. The parish contains the two villages of East Hoathly and Halland, two miles to the west; it sits astride the A22 road, six miles northwest of Hailsham, although the original sharp bend on that road through East Hoathly has now been bypassed.
